Outline of role
* Ability to work safely;
* Ability to interact with customers & the general public;
* A detailed understanding of Drivers Hours & the Working Time Directive, traffic laws & regulations;
* Be able to conduct mandatory pre use, during and post checks & report any defects as applicable;
* Adhere to delivery schedule & routes whilst adhering to a high level of professionalism & customer service;
* Taking pride in company assets ensuring they are cleaned, maintained, roadworthy in accordance with both statutory requirements, company policy & procedures;
* Completing necessary paperwork/documentation accurately, including waste & delivery notes.
* Assist in loading, securing & unloading;
* Adhere to company driving policy & procedures;

McDermotts is a nationwide civil engineering and groundworks company based in Birmingham, supporting some of the largest construction companies across the length and breadth of the UK. Established in 1994, we’re a family-founded business that still operates with the customer focus and values we started with. Construction is our passion, and we believe that the industry can provide rich and rewarding experiences.
Our certifications include: CIOB, ISO 45001, ISO 9001, ISO 14001, ISO 50001, NHSS30, SSIP, Achilles Building Confidence, Safe contractor, Construction Line, FORS and Considerate Constructors.
